Output ec74d55c44ae0512de52950ec6eb7c43a474d908a6bc6c371ad0ccb257e82a1a:63

value
344198
script pubkey
OP_0 OP_PUSHBYTES_20 f832faea08ab0bb2381596f138bb4f2a6fae361e
address
bc1qlqe046sg4v9mywq4jmcn3w609fh6uds72kdu8d
transaction
ec74d55c44ae0512de52950ec6eb7c43a474d908a6bc6c371ad0ccb257e82a1a
spent
true